    摘要:

    以加工过程中的苹果脆片为对象,对其水分、可溶性固形物、总糖、可滴定酸和硬度5个品质指标进行综合分析,得到各指标的权重和脆片品质的综合得分,根据综合得分情况,将脆片分为A(高品质)、B(中品质)、C(低品质)三类。利用近红外光谱技术获取苹果脆片光谱信息,运用偏最小二乘判别分析(partial least-squares discriminant analysis,PLS-DA)方法建立基于光谱特征的苹果脆片综合品质得分的判别模型,对3类脆片进行分类的实际值和预测值的相关系数R分别为0.84,0.63,0.89,均方根误差RMSEC分别为0.26,0.34,0.22,预测集样本的判别准确率分别为83.33%,80.0%,93.33%,说明了结合数据融合技术与近红外光谱评价加工过程中苹果脆片综合品质具有较好的可行性。

    Abstract:

    In this study, five quality indicators, i.e. moisture, soluble solid content, total sugar content, titratable acid content and hardness, of apple chips during processing period were analyzed by analytic hierarchy process, and quality scores was obtained. Near infrared spectroscopy (NIRS) combined with partial least-squares discriminant analysis (PLS-DA) was applied for the prediction of quality scores of apple chips. The results showed that the correlation coefficients between predicted category variable of calibration and the measured category variable were 0.84, 0.63 and 0.89, and the root mean square error of cross validation were 0.26, 0.34 and 0.22 for each quality category, respectively. The discrimination accuracy for this model were found 83.33%, 80% and 93.33%. Thus, this suggested that NIRS combined with PLS-DA method was a potential way to assess quality of apple chips processing period.
